What Seniors Need in a Phone (2025 Edition)

Before we dive into individual models, here are the features that matter most:

  • Large buttons or touch icons

  • Clear, loud audio with hearing aid compatibility

  • Emergency SOS options

  • Long battery life

  • Easy-to-read display with adjustable text size

  • Simple menu navigation

  • Optional voice commands or assistant support

1. 📱 Jitterbug Smart4 – Best Overall for Simplicity

The Jitterbug Smart4, by Lively, is purpose-built for seniors. It offers a large 6.75-inch screen, simplified menus, and access to Lively’s Urgent Response service. It supports voice typing, video calls, and even health tracking—all through an intuitive interface.

🔹 Why It Stands Out: It has a “list-style” menu, not icon-based like other smartphones, making it easier for seniors to understand.

  • Hearing aid compatible

  • Voice assistant support

  • Affordable no-contract plans

2. 🍎 iPhone SE (3rd Gen) – Best for iOS Fans

For seniors already comfortable with Apple devices—or those who want to FaceTime with grandkids—the iPhone SE is a smart choice.

It includes powerful features in a compact, affordable form.

🔹 Why It Stands Out: Excellent camera, access to all iOS accessibility features like VoiceOver, Magnifier, and Emergency SOS.

  • Retina HD display

  • Speech-to-text and Siri

  • Regular software updates

3. 📶 Samsung Galaxy A14 5G – Budget-Friendly and Modern

If you want a modern Android smartphone with large screen real estate and a wallet-friendly price tag, the Galaxy A14 5G is an excellent choice.

It supports 5G and has a crisp display with customizable fonts and icons.

🔹 Why It Stands Out: Great value with easy-to-navigate settings and long battery life.

  • Big 6.6-inch display

  • One UI software simplifies Android

  • Excellent for video calls

4. 📞 Jitterbug Flip2 – Best for Non-Tech Seniors

Prefer real buttons? The Jitterbug Flip2 is a classic flip phone with loud speakers, a large keypad, and Alexa built-in for voice commands.

Ideal for seniors who just want to call, text, and stay safe.

🔹 Why It Stands Out: Offers an emergency button and medication reminders.

  • Simple interface

  • No internet needed

  • Works with medical alert plans

5. 🔋 Moto G Power (2023) – Best Battery Life

The Moto G Power offers up to three days of battery life, making it perfect for seniors who don’t want to charge their phone constantly.

It features a clean Android interface with large app icons and customizable text.

🔹 Why It Stands Out: Great balance of features, affordability, and usability.

  • Water-repellent design

  • Fast charging

  • Simple Android experience

Key Buying Tips for Seniors & Families

✔️ Try before you buy – If possible, test the phone in-store.


✔️ Carrier compatibility – Ensure the phone works with your preferred provider.


✔️ Accessibility settings – Look for built-in options like text enlargement, screen readers, and voice control.


✔️ No long-term contracts – Many senior-friendly phones come with flexible, no-commitment plans.
